The methods for constructing the nose cap and engine nozzles were the same. The first step was to fashion the items out of poster board. Then I fiberglassed them on the inside of the paper forms. The last step was to paint the outside with two-part poly resin sanding primer and sand smooth.
The nose cap is a cone; the engine nozzle is made of two frustums (a frustum is like a cone with the pointy end snipped off). We have a nifty calculator for determining the dimension of the 2D paper shapes available [HERE!].
